Why Java Beans are called “beans”?

“JavaBeans” are called beans because:
- It fits the coffee-themed Java branding.
- They represent small, self-contained, and reusable software components.
- It’s a fun, memorable name that aligns with Java’s culture.
Özgür Özkök
“JavaBeans” are called beans because:
Python vs C#: Deciphering the Best Fit for Your Development Project - Özgür Özkök
2025-04-30 - 14:34[…] Why Java Beans are called “beans”? […]
The Ruff Formatter: An extremely fast, Black-compatible Python formatter - Özgür Özkök
2025-04-30 - 14:37[…] Why Java Beans are called “beans”? […]
Astral: Next-gen Python tooling - Özgür Özkök
2025-04-30 - 14:49[…] Why Java Beans are called “beans”? […]
GitHub - google/yapf: A formatter for Python files - Özgür Özkök
2025-04-30 - 15:04[…] Why Java Beans are called “beans”? […]
Salesforce DevOps: A Comprehensive Guide to Tools and Best Practices - Özgür Özkök
2025-04-30 - 15:22[…] Why Java Beans are called “beans”? […]
Cultural Significance: The Intimate Bond Between Native Language and Code - Özgür Özkök
2025-04-30 - 15:26[…] Why Java Beans are called “beans”? […]
RSA Key Generation, Signatures, and Encryption using OpenSSL - Özgür Özkök
2025-04-30 - 15:28[…] Why Java Beans are called “beans”? […]
Apache Vakfı (ASF), Amerikan Yerlisi Aktivistlerden Gelen İsim Muhalefetiyle Karşı Karşıya - Özgür Özkök
2025-04-30 - 15:41[…] Why Java Beans are called “beans”? […]
Agile 'ı Aşabilen Teknoloji Şirketlerinin Dört Sırrı - Özgür Özkök
2025-04-30 - 15:52[…] Why Java Beans are called “beans”? […]
Navigating the Evolving Landscape of JavaScript Frameworks into 2024 - Özgür Özkök
2025-04-30 - 16:20[…] Why Java Beans are called “beans”? […]